Output 66e82cee7237197ed3173483656515aa1d70f796a584accebbc269d5833dd556:0

value
1853444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c5ce3ccf9ac3bc3870aaac7a598eef70d070b9 OP_EQUAL
address
3DA3MJDaV8icg7EDGpsLUC4QupXPJzk16L
transaction
66e82cee7237197ed3173483656515aa1d70f796a584accebbc269d5833dd556
confirmations
316155
spent
true